Add ability to install 3rd party plugins

Depending on the situation, a user might have third party plugins that
are needed for their XO setup. We're using a mysql auth plugin, but
github has a handful of other third party plugins.

Added: config setting ADDITIONAL_PLUGINS to specify git repo URLs.
Added: InstallAdditionalXOPlugins function to download/update these
       repos and add them to the XO source tree before building.

function InstallAdditionalXOPlugins {
set -euo pipefail
trap ErrorHandling ERR INT
if [[ -z "$ADDITIONAL_PLUGINS" ]] || [[ "$ADDITIONAL_PLUGINS" == "none" ]]; then
echo
printinfo "No additional plugins to install"
return 0
fi
echo
printprog "Installing additional plugins"
local ADDITIONAL_PLUGINSARRAY=($(echo "$ADDITIONAL_PLUGINS" | tr ',' ' '))
for x in "${ADDITIONAL_PLUGINSARRAY[@]}"; do
local PLUGIN_NAME=$(basename "$x" | rev | cut -c 5- | rev)
local PLUGIN_SRC_DIR=$(realpath -m "$XO_SRC_DIR/../$PLUGIN_NAME")
if [[ ! -d "$PLUGIN_SRC_DIR" ]]; then
cmdlog "mkdir -p \"$PLUGIN_SRC_DIR\""
mkdir -p "$PLUGIN_SRC_DIR"
cmdlog "git clone \"${x}\" \"$PLUGIN_SRC_DIR\""
git clone "${x}" "$PLUGIN_SRC_DIR" >>$LOGFILE 2>&1
else
cmdlog "cd \"$PLUGIN_SRC_DIR\""
cd "$PLUGIN_SRC_DIR" >>$LOGFILE 2>&1
cmdlog "git pull"
git pull >>$LOGFILE 2>&1
cd $(dirname $0) >>$LOGFILE 2>&1
cmdlog "cd $(dirname $0)"
fi
cmdlog "cp -r $PLUGIN_SRC_DIR $INSTALLDIR/xo-builds/xen-orchestra-$TIME/packages/"
cp -r "$PLUGIN_SRC_DIR" "$INSTALLDIR/xo-builds/xen-orchestra-$TIME/packages/" >>$LOGFILE 2>&1
done
printok "Installing additional plugins"
}
